Well it was one hell of a run today ..

To start with the supra clocked a 12.37 and bagged the 1st place .. Raj's zen esteem clocked a 13.1 sec ET .. Thats 0.8 secs off the supra ... Shabbir in his zen honda beat a porsche 944 .. Syed set the indian superbike record with a timing of 10.117 on the zx 12r ..

Jitu clocked a 14.3 and won 2nd place in the foreign open .. Psycho's esteem won 1st place in the 1300 FI class .. Wolf must have won 2nd or 3rd place in the 1600 pro stock class , but the results of this class werent announced ..

Well all in all it was a brilliant outing , we are having a champagne filled party tonight celebrating jitu's and psycho's win .. A more detailed report coming soon ..
